Output 3625a7df80d53de1d6d578a2925bd0f23a0b82fa854e31dc03c0bcb9304ec720:1

value
33635066
script pubkey
OP_HASH160 OP_PUSHBYTES_20 f85a200976db8c9d9651075c5d63717ac13a9aee OP_EQUAL
address
3QLBU84PEFCdVf1yGDMVoTnEuaSzKBCjsH
transaction
3625a7df80d53de1d6d578a2925bd0f23a0b82fa854e31dc03c0bcb9304ec720
confirmations
387074
spent
true